The Role of Segmentation in Precision Targeting

Segmentation is the cornerstone of any successful data-driven marketing strategy. It involves dividing a broad audience into smaller, more homogeneous groups based on shared characteristics. These characteristics could include demographics, psychographics, behaviors, or purchase patterns. Effective segmentation allows for the creation of highly targeted marketing campaigns that resonate with specific audience segments. For example, a company selling outdoor gear might segment its audience into hikers, campers, and climbers. Each segment would then receive tailored messaging and offers that align with their specific interests and needs. Furthermore, sophisticated segmentation strategies leverage predictive analytics to identify potential customers who exhibit similar characteristics to existing high-value customers, enabling proactive marketing efforts. This approach minimizes wasted resources and maximizes the potential for conversions.

Segmentation Criteria Impact on Campaign Performance
Demographics (Age, Gender, Location) Provides a basic understanding of audience characteristics.
Psychographics (Interests, Values, Lifestyle) Enables more personalized messaging and content creation.
Behavioral (Purchase History, Website Activity) Allows for targeted offers and recommendations based on past interactions.
Technographic (Technology Adoption & Usage) Helps tailor messaging to preferred platforms and devices.

The Power of a Customer Data Platform (CDP)

A Customer Data Platform (CDP) is a centralized repository of customer data that can be used to create a unified customer profile. Unlike a CRM system, which primarily focuses on sales and customer service interactions, a CDP collects data from a wide range of sources, including website analytics, social media, email marketing, and offline channels. This comprehensive data set allows for more accurate segmentation, personalized messaging, and predictive analytics. CDPs are often used to power marketing automation campaigns, personalize website experiences, and improve customer service. They provide a single source of truth for customer data, ensuring that all marketing efforts are aligned and consistent. CDPs are becoming increasingly essential for businesses looking to deliver truly personalized customer experiences.
